Conditions

Sudden Deafness

Interventions

Experimental group:(1) Tympanical injection of dexamethasone 10mg/ml 0.5ml/ ear + oral nutrition of nerve (mecobalamine) and circulation improvement (Ginkgo biloba extract) drug + acupuncture of audit
control group:Tympanic injection of dexamethasone 10mg/ml 0.5ml/ ear + oral neurotrophic (mecobalamine) and circulatory improvement (Ginkgo biloba extract) drugs, once every 3 days, a total of 5 times

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: Patients are between 18 and 60 years of age and of any gender. The course of the disease is within 2 weeks of onset, without relevant medical treatment. Consistent with diagnosis of sudden deafness (hearing loss = 30 dB at least 3 consecutive frequencies)

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: (1) Hormone contraindications. (2) Pregnancy, diabetes, hypertension patients. (3) Patients with Meniere's disease, middle ear disease, large vestibular duct syndrome, acoustic neuroma and other diseases. (4) suffering from epilepsy, schizophrenia and other neurological and mental diseases. (5) Those judged by the researcher to be unable to complete the experiment. (6) Full frequency hearing loss, less than 70db
